Excel Parking PCN

Hi looking for a little help,

My son bought a 24hr ticket from these guys and parked his car for a few hours the first night and then left. He returned again the next day and parked again all within the expiry time of the ticket but has since recieved a PCN from them with . We still have the ticket which clearly shows the valid to time. I was wondering as we are in Scotland  should we just ignore (I've done this in the pat) or should we appeal. I dont want to appeal if they decline (dont see how) and we then need to pay a crazy fine. Thanks

    Its not a fine, its an invoice 

    Currently there is no keeper liability in Scotland, plus no matter what anyone uses to appeal, Excel are not going to cancel the PCN 

    So the keeper should probably ignore the PCN, and subsequently ignore any debt collectors letters too

    Things will probably change by next year once the GE is over and done with due to previous Scottish government laws, but hasn't happened yet
